Attorney General Pam Bondi (White House). Attorney General Pam Bondi provided an update on President Trump’s efforts to make crime-riddled cities safer for Americans, including Memphis, Tennessee. The Gateway Pundit reported that President Trump signed a Presidential Memorandum to establish a “Memphis Safe Streets Task Force” to stop crime in Memphis, Tennessee, “just like we did in DC,” he said. He shared in the announcement,“The effort will include the National Guard, as well as the FBI, ATF, DEA, ICE, Homeland Security Investigations, and the US Marshals, and more along with the prosecutors.
